OFSocketAddress
OFSocketAddressMakeAppleTalk(uint16_t network, uint8_t node, uint8_t port)
{
	OFSocketAddress ret;

	memset(&ret, '\0', sizeof(ret));
	ret.family = OFSocketAddressFamilyAppleTalk;
	ret.length = sizeof(ret.sockaddr.at);

#ifdef AF_APPLETALK
	ret.sockaddr.at.sat_family = AF_APPLETALK;
#else
	ret.sockaddr.at.sat_family = AF_UNSPEC;
#endif
	ret.sockaddr.at.sat_net = OFToBigEndian16(network);
	ret.sockaddr.at.sat_node = node;
	ret.sockaddr.at.sat_port = port;

	return ret;
}

void
OFSocketAddressSetAppleTalkNetwork(OFSocketAddress *address, uint16_t network)
{
	if (address->family != OFSocketAddressFamilyAppleTalk)
		@throw [OFInvalidArgumentException exception];

	address->sockaddr.at.sat_net = OFToBigEndian16(network);
}

uint16_t
OFSocketAddressAppleTalkNetwork(const OFSocketAddress *address)
{
	if (address->family != OFSocketAddressFamilyAppleTalk)
		@throw [OFInvalidArgumentException exception];

	return OFFromBigEndian16(address->sockaddr.at.sat_net);
}

void
OFSocketAddressSetAppleTalkNode(OFSocketAddress *address, uint8_t node)
{
	if (address->family != OFSocketAddressFamilyAppleTalk)
		@throw [OFInvalidArgumentException exception];

	address->sockaddr.at.sat_node = node;
}

uint8_t
OFSocketAddressAppleTalkNode(const OFSocketAddress *address)
{
	if (address->family != OFSocketAddressFamilyAppleTalk)
		@throw [OFInvalidArgumentException exception];

	return address->sockaddr.at.sat_node;
}
